Wolverine flaccid and sad
PostedMay 2, 2009
Customer avatar
fromĀ Brooklyn, NY
I found that this movie is continuing the trend of the X-Men series getting progressively more tired and uninspired. It had flashes of great action movie spectacle, but settled into a grind of very expensive rote movie making. It is full of laughable gaps in continuity in the X-Men story- Wolverine fought in the Civil War...what?? If Storm and Cyclops were held captive by Striker and rescued by Wolverine- how is it that they have no recollection of him at all when they meet in the first film? Hugh Jackman tried his best to carry this tired mess. Stony faced, emotionless actor-droid Liev Schreiber has finally found a good niche in playing puffed up angry guys...good for him.
No, I do not recommend this movie.
